You will remember a couple of months ago that Elias was suddenly pulled from the King of the Ring tournament after it was revealed that he had somehow managed to break his ankle.
He has understandably not been seen on WWE TV since while he undergoes the necessary rehab, but it seems that we should expect to see him back any day now.
Speaking on Wrestling Observer Radio, Dave Meltzer noted that he was told Elias would be ready to return at the end of October, and now that it’s November, he should be fit and ready.
“I remember being told that Elias would be back by the end of October, we have already passed that, so I would say any day now probably.”
